Sparkle Cat Rescue's FIP Fund

Sparkle Cat Rescue's mission is saving the 'forgotten felines'. Prior to forming our 501c3 nonprofit rescue, we lost our own rescued kitty Mardi to Wet FIP. The heartbreak of losing him slowly led us into helping other homeless cats and fostering them to find homes for them. In 2014, Sparkle Cat Rescue formed. 

We are starting an FIP Fund to help future and current Sparkle kitties that may be diagnosed with it, as well as adopted kitties. Give cats and kittens with FIP a chance for a cure! The medicine for treating FIP is very expensive, so we need your help. About the Organization

Sparkle Cat Rescue is an all-volunteer 501c3 nonprofit organization with ZERO paid employees. Our mission is saving the 'forgotten felines': abandoned, abused, homeless, injured, neglected. We are the sole feline-only organization in Alamance County, NC and have rescued over 1500 cats and kittens since we formed in November 2014.
